    Think about how big of a movie star David Jason would be if his career had just happened a few decades later. Because back then TV actors and movie actors were essentially two totally different professions. TV stars were seen as lower than movie stars and movie stars wouldn’t dare lower themselves to do TV. But now there is basically no difference. If you’re the lead on the biggest TV show in the world you’re as famous as the biggest movie star and vide versa. Movie stars juggle movies and TV shows together all the time these days. And David was a guy that everything he touched in the acting world turned to gold. So there’s no reason why he couldn’t have had a Michael Cane esc career if he got the opportunity.

    ​@@Kaltagstar96It's true. TV actors and movie stars did NOT mix in the past. You were either one or the other. Rarely was there a cross over. But sometimes a TV actor would strike gold and become a film star as Bruce Willis did when he went from the TV show, Moonlighting, into Die Hard, 1988. That movie propelled him and he never really work in TV again. Michael Douglas did too from the 80s TV show, The Streets of San Francisco. But his dad, Kirk Douglas, was an old film star so he did have that pedigree. A few others made the transition. Leo DiCaprio did some TV, most notably the 80s sitcom, Growing Pains, before he made movies. All media is mixed now and cross overs are seen as normal but it certainly wasn't like that in the past. Don't know when things started to blend. The 1980s? Maybe.
